Material Quality and Durability
Because enameled cast iron cookware combines heavy-duty cast iron with a high-temperature bonded enamel coating, it offers exceptional heat retention and even cooking. When choosing your cookware, prioritize pieces made from thick, durable cast iron to guarantee longevity.
The enamel coating should be smooth and resistant to scratches, chipping, and staining. This protects the cookware and makes cleaning easier. High-quality enameled cast iron is free from harmful substances like PFOA, PTFE, lead, and cadmium, so you can cook safely.
Plus, the enamel finish eliminates the need for seasoning while providing a naturally non-stick surface. Look for a cookware glaze that resists food residue buildup. This improves durability and keeps your cookware looking new longer, making it a smart investment for your kitchen.
Heat Distribution Efficiency
Although many cookware options claim to offer even cooking, enameled cast iron stands out for its exceptional heat distribution efficiency. Its thick walls and dense material guarantee heat spreads evenly across the entire surface, so you won’t have to worry about hot spots that cause uneven cooking.
The enamel coating improves heat retention, keeping your dishes warm longer. When you preheat your enameled cast iron properly, you optimize this heat distribution, allowing for perfect searing and cooking throughout.
Plus, the heavy, tight-fitting lid helps trap steam and moisture, enhancing heat circulation inside the pot and boosting flavor. Choosing enameled cast iron means you get consistent temperatures and dependable results every time you cook.

Ease Of Cleaning
One key factor to contemplate when choosing enameled cast iron cookware is how easy it is to clean. Thanks to its smooth enamel surface, your cookware resists sticking, making cleanup simpler than with traditional cast iron that needs seasoning. You can usually wash your pots and pans with warm soapy water and a soft sponge to remove food residues without scrubbing harshly.
The enamel coating resists stains, helping your cookware look great over time. While many pieces are dishwasher safe, hand washing is best to protect the finish. For tougher stains, soak your cookware in warm water or use baking soda, which gently restores its original look without damaging the enamel.
This ease of cleaning means you can spend less time scrubbing and more time enjoying your meals. It’s really a win-win when it comes to both cooking and cleanup!

Size And Capacity Choices
Knowing your cookware fits your oven and stovetop is just the start. Choosing the right size and capacity makes a big difference in your cooking experience. When picking enameled cast iron, consider the pot’s capacity, which usually ranges from 2 to 7.5 quarts.
If you often cook for 4-6 people, a 5-quart pot works perfectly for soups, stews, and casseroles. For larger meals, like whole roasts or big batches, go for 7 quarts or more. Smaller sizes, around 2-3 quarts, suit side dishes or sauces.
Also, check the cookware’s dimensions to verify it fits your stovetop and oven, especially if space is tight. Choosing the right size helps prevent overcrowding, promoting even heat distribution and better cooking results. It really makes your cooking easier and more enjoyable.

How Do I Properly Season Enameled Cast Iron Cookware?
You don’t need to season enameled cast iron like traditional cast iron since the enamel coating protects it from rust. Instead, just wash it with warm soapy water before first use, then dry thoroughly.
Avoid high heat to preserve the enamel. Use a little oil when cooking to maintain the surface. If food sticks, gently clean it with a non-abrasive sponge.

What Is the Best Way to Clean Stubborn Stains on Enameled Cast Iron?
To clean stubborn stains on enameled cast iron, start by soaking the cookware in warm, soapy water for 15-20 minutes. Then, use a non-abrasive sponge or nylon brush to scrub gently.
For tougher stains, make a paste with baking soda and water. Apply it to the stain and let it sit for a few minutes before scrubbing.
Avoid harsh abrasives to protect the enamel finish. Rinse thoroughly and dry completely. This way, your cookware stays in great shape and the stains come off easier.

How Heavy Is Enameled Cast Iron Compared to Regular Cast Iron?
Enameled cast iron is generally about the same weight as regular cast iron because the enamel coating is very thin and doesn’t add much bulk. So, when you pick up an enameled piece, you’ll feel that familiar heft. You won’t notice a significant difference in weight.
But here’s the thing: the enamel provides a smooth, non-reactive surface that regular cast iron lacks. This makes it easier to clean and maintain without seasoning. It’s a nice bonus on top of that classic heavy feel.
